From the narrow streets of the French Quarter to wind-swept Ponchartrain and the vast bayou country, the battle of New Orleans plunged men and woman into chaos, tragedy, and a struggle for survival and revenge. Now, the acclaimed author of "Winter Woman" and "The Seekers" tells the magnificent saga of those who fought with honor and courage in the head of a nation cleaved in two.
